[asterisk-users] Layer2 Down in BRI connection

khalid touati khalidtouati at gmail.com
Tue Jan 3 17:47:27 CST 2012


Hi All,
I am having an issue with layer 2 in BRi connection configured using Misdn:
after the BRI line working fine, a technician from our phone company came
in to add another number, after testing with his ISDN phone and BRI line is
working, from our asterisk server it is not :(.
When I check ports with "misdn show port x" it says:

* Port 4 Type TE Prot. PMP L2Link DOWN L1Link:UP Blocked:0  Debug:7
(as you can see here L1Link=UP *but* L2Link=DOWN)

since we didn't change any setting from our end, it maybe an change from
our phone provider end that caused to have a *mismatch in the layer 2
connection*.

*what we tried is:*
- we did reboot our phone system several times.
- I did reconfigure the ISDN trunk setting to refresh things (*using the
same config that worked before*)
- I did use another phone system that was not used before (to eliminate the
possibility that our current phone system has hardware issues) with no
success, it *displaying the same Layer 2 issue found*.
- I turned debugging on when making calls, it shows that calls go through
as programmed but it hits a down line (because of L2 issue) :
IP0x*CLI>
    -- Executing [9020823541 at COUNTRY_DIAL:1] misdn_check_l2l1("SIP/8425-
00438004", "g:trunk_m2|20") in new stack

IP0x*CLI>
P[ 0] Checking Ports in group: trunk_m2
P[ 0] trying port 1
P[ 0] trying port 2
P[ 0] trying port 3
P[ 0] trying port 4
    -- Executing [9020823541 at COUNTRY_DIAL:2] Dial("SIP/8425-00438004",
"mISDN/g:trunk_m2/020823541") in new stack
P[ 0]  --> Group Call group: trunk_m2
P[ 1] Group [trunk_m2] Port [1]
P[ 2] Group [trunk_m2] Port [2]
P[ 3] Group [trunk_m2] Port [3]
P[ 4] Group [trunk_m2] Port [4]
P[ 4] portup:1
IP0x*CLI>
P[ 0]  --> * NEW CHANNEL dad:020823541 oad:(null)
IP0x*CLI>
P[ 4] * Queuing chan 0x43d644
IP0x*CLI>
P[ 4] read_config: Getting Config
IP0x*CLI>
P[ 4] config_jb: Called
IP0x*CLI>
P[ 4]  --> * CallGrp: PickupGrp:
IP0x*CLI>
P[ 4]  --> TON: Unknown
IP0x*CLI>
P[ 4]  --> LTON: Unknown
IP0x*CLI>
P[ 4]  --> CTON: Unknown
IP0x*CLI>
P[ 4] * CALL: g:trunk_m2/020823541
IP0x*CLI>
P[ 4]  --> * dad:9020823541 tech:mISDN/6-u3 ctx:DID_trunk_m2
IP0x*CLI>
P[ 4]  --> * adding2newbc ext 9020823541
IP0x*CLI>
P[ 4]  --> * adding2newbc callerid 8425
IP0x*CLI>
P[ 4] update_config: Getting Config
IP0x*CLI>
P[ 4]  --> pres: -1 screen: -1
IP0x*CLI>
P[ 4]  --> pres: 0
IP0x*CLI>
P[ 4]  --> PRES: Allowed (0x0)
IP0x*CLI>
P[ 4]  --> SCREEN: Unscreened (0x0)
IP0x*CLI>
P[ 4] NO OPTS GIVEN
IP0x*CLI>
P[ 4] SENDEVENT: stack->nt:0 stack->uperid:40000403
IP0x*CLI>
P[ 4] I SEND:SETUP oad:8425 dad:020823541 pid:5
IP0x*CLI>
P[ 4]  --> bc_state:BCHAN_CLEANED
IP0x*CLI>
P[ 4]  --> channel:0 mode:TE cause:16 ocause:16 rad: cad:
IP0x*CLI>
P[ 4]  --> info_dad: onumplan:0 dnumplan:0 rnumplan:0 cpnnumplan:0
IP0x*CLI>
P[ 4]  --> caps:Speech pi:0 keypad: sending_complete:0
IP0x*CLI>
P[ 4]  --> screen:0 --> pres:0
IP0x*CLI>
P[ 4]  --> addr:0 l3id:90003 b_stid:0 layer_id:0
IP0x*CLI>
P[ 4]  --> facility:Fac_None out_facility:Fac_None
IP0x*CLI>
P[ 4]  --> urate:0 rate:16 mode:0 user1:0
IP0x*CLI>
P[ 4]  --> bc:1130c58 h:0 sh:0
IP0x*CLI>
P[ 4] --> new_l3id 90004
IP0x*CLI>
P[ 4] Sending msg, prim:30580 addr:41000403 dinfo:90004
IP0x*CLI>
P[ 4]  --> * SEND: State Dialing pid:5
IP0x*CLI>
    -- Called g:trunk_m2/020823541
IP0x*CLI>
P[ 4] handle_frm: frm->addr:42000402 frm->prim:3f182
P[ 4]  --> lib: RELEASE_CR Ind with l3id:90004
P[ 4]  --> lib: CLEANING UP l3id: 90004
P[ 4] I IND :CLEAN_UP oad:8425 dad:020823541 pid:5 state:CALLING
P[ 4] hangup_chan called
P[ 4]  --> queue_hangup
P[ 4] release_chan: bc with l3id: 90004
P[ 4] * RELEASING CHANNEL pid:5 ctx:DID_trunk_m2 dad:020823541
oad:9020823541 state: CALLING
P[ 4]  --> * State Down
P[ 4]  --> Setting AST State to down
P[ 4] $$$ CLEANUP CALLED pid:5
P[ 4] $$$ Already cleaned up bc with stid :0
P[ 4] [Jan  3 16:59:14] DEBUG[2944]: chan_misdn.c:2525 misdn_hangup:
misdn_hangup(mISDN/6-u3)
P[ 0] misdn_hangup called, without 'chan_list' obj
  == Everyone is busy/congested at this time (1:0/0/1)
  == Auto fallthrough, channel 'SIP/8425-00438004' status is 'CHANUNAVAIL'
Idx:0 stack->cchan:0 in_use:0 Chan:1
P[ 4] Idx:1 stack->cchan:0 in_use:0 Chan:2
P[ 4] Idx:2 stack->cchan:0 in_use:0 Chan:3
P[ 0] Got empty Msg..

I appreciate any help!
-- 
Khalid
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.digium.com/pipermail/asterisk-users/attachments/20120103/c8874910/attachment.htm>


More information about the asterisk-users mailing list